Remember when Nintendo had the seal of quality or whatever during the NES SNES era. Just bring that back to games that are half decent and filter those by default.

10

u/MarioFanatic64-2 Feb 04 '25

They still have the Seal of Quality, and it never meant what you think it meant.

It literally just means "this game functions, it won't blow up your console", it means nothing about the actual quality of the game. It's just a nothing marketing term, like Sega's "blast processing".

8

u/MintberryCrunch____ Feb 04 '25

It changed to Official Nintendo Seal, no mention of quality but that was a long time ago. It certainly meant something once upon a time, it was the game industry's saving grace post ET fiasco.

It does seem we have gone somewhat full circle and now we have games of ET levels that the real seal is due a comeback.

3

u/MarioFanatic64-2 Feb 04 '25

It is still the Seal of Quality internationally. Only in North America is it abbreviated as the Nintendo Seal.

3

u/MintberryCrunch____ Feb 04 '25

Oh fair enough, I'm not in NA, just rarely buy physical anymore ,so just going on what I can look up. Still seems we could benefit from a quality seal for the rubbish flooding the eshop.

3

u/Stumpy493 Feb 04 '25

Wasn't it literally just a means of saying this game is officially licensed by nintendo? i.e. they paid us to put this game on our system.

2

u/MarioFanatic64-2 Feb 04 '25

Not exactly. It was on any product Nintendo officially licensed, to say that this product was designed for Nintendo consoles in mind, and was safe to use.

Nintendo was (and still is) into scaring people that unlicensed games and accessories will brick your consoles. They infamously hated the Game Genie for example.
